## Tuning

The receipt mailer (Almsgate) batches donation receipts and sends through the Thornquay relay. On-call: if the queue backs up, resist the urge to crank batch size — the relay rate-limits per connection, and bigger batches just mean bigger retries. Scale worker count first, then shorten the flush interval. Dedupe window must stay longer than the retry horizon or donors get duplicate receipts, which generates tickets. All knobs live in one place and are read at worker start. Current production values follow.

tuning table, kajop-yafof:
QUOTAS = {
    "wenath": 10,
    "ulaael": 5,
}

Next year's headcount plan for Marwick Dynamics projects a net increase of 22 roles, concentrated in the Ellsford engineering hub and the Tarn Valley support centre. Backfill approvals tighten in the second half, and contractor conversions will be capped at twelve. Heads of department should align requisitions with the revised banding grid before the planning window closes. Salary inflation assumptions sit at four percent. The allocation detail assumes the strategy outlined in the confidential note below.

management briefing: Only 33 of the 205 pilot accounts renewed Kasath, so a churn review is set for October 17. Weniusek Logistics is in early talks to buy Holethax Freight for about $345.6 million.

## GC Pauses — Matchwright Service

If matching latency spikes above 400ms, check for garbage-collection pauses on the Matchwright pods first. Pauses over two seconds usually indicate heap pressure from oversized candidate batches. Do not restart pods during an active matching window. Escalation thresholds, heap tuning flags, and the rollback procedure are documented on the runbook page:

operations page: https://confluence.lumiclabs.internal/browse/browse/browse/5aa8452a

## BranchReaper — Environment Variables

BranchReaper deletes stale branches in Quillfort repos after 45 days of inactivity. New hires: do not disable it; open an exemption in the Reaper config instead.

Key variables:

- `REAPER_DRY_RUN` — set to `true` locally. Always.
- `REAPER_AGE_DAYS` — default 45.
- `REAPER_EXEMPT_PREFIXES` — comma-separated, e.g. `release/,hotfix/`.

The bot authenticates against the Quillfort Git gateway with a service token scoped to branch deletion only. Add the following line to your `.env` before first run:

sealed setting: RELAY_SECRET3=a28